Production Manager Jobs in Cottleville, MO
A Production Manager in the manufacturing industry is responsible for managing and overseeing the daily operations of manufacturing plants and similar places. Their duties include planning, coordinating, and controlling the manufacturing processes, ensuring goods are produced efficiently and that the right amount of products are of good quality and cost-effective. They work with other team members to implement the company's policies and goals, monitor production standards, and implement quality-control programs. They also play a key role in the maintenance of equipment and machinery, ensuring they are in good working condition for optimal productivity.
Key skills and qualifications include a degree in Business Management, Engineering, or a related field, experience in a similar leadership role, strong understanding of industry and market trends, and excellent analytical and problem-solving skills. Certifications such as Certified Production and Inventory Management (CPIM) or Certified Supply Chain Professional (CSCP) can be advantageous. Prior to becoming a Production Manager, one could have roles such as Production Supervisor, Quality Control Inspector, or Operations Manager.
